GORHAM, Maine -- The
University of
Southern Maine men’s cross country swept the
Little East Conference weekly awards that were announced today
by Jonathan Harper, commissioner for the conference.
For the second straight week, junior Tyler Jasud (Rumford,
Maine/Mountain Valley) was named the Runner of the Week, and
freshman Alex Gomes (Peabody, Mass.) was tabbed as the
Rookie of the Week for the second time this season.
Jasud made a strong bid to win his third consecutive race at
the
University of Massachusetts
- Dartmouth Invitational, finishing in second place.
Jasud covered the five-mile UMD course in 25 minutes, 6
seconds, just two seconds behind the race winner, Teddy
Vrountas of
Northeastern University.
Gomes, the
LEC
Rookie of the Week pick two weeks ago, had another strong
outing finishing in 14th place with a time of 25:28.
Led by Jasud and Gomes, the Huskies finished sixth in the
final team standings with 178 points.
LEC
rival Keene
State College won the team title with 85 points.
After a bye week, the Huskies will return to action on
October 4 when they travel to Wenham, Mass., to participate
in the Pop Crowell Invitational at
Gordon College.
